Use your meter to determine the continuity between the holes on a breadboard: a device used for temporary construction of circuits, where component terminals are inserted into holes on a plastic grid, metal spring clips underneath each hole connecting certain holes to others. To measure a resistor, make sure to clip the multimeter leads onto the resistor leads and dial the multimeter to the resistance range you believe the resistor fits in.
